UNFPA Internship Programme


Objectives of the Programme: The UNFPA Internship Programme offers graduate-level or master students the opportunity to acquire direct exposure to UNFPA activities. It is designed to complement development-oriented studies with practical experience in various aspects of technical assistance. By working under the supervision of a senior staff member at UNFPA Turkey Office, interns gain understanding of multilateral assistance in population activities and learn how UNFPA operates. During their Internships Interns will experience how to be a UN staff while learning about UNFPA mandate. At UNFPA/Turkey Interns will find the opportunity to utilize their theoretical knowledge with practical experience through various work assignments and will have the experience of working in an international organization.

Description: Although the duration of the Internships are normally for one month and available throughout the year, they may vary in length according to the availability and academic requirements of the intern, as well as the needs of UNFPA/Turkey.

Maximum 1 interns will work in the Country Office for each month.

Qualifications:

  • University graduate or master student preferably in social sciences.
  • Written and spoken proficiency in English.
  • Excellent computer knowledge.
  • Ability to adapt to new environments and to establish and maintain good working relations with individuals of different cultural backgrounds.

Financial Support and Medical Coverage: The UNFPA Internship programme is on a non-remunerative basis. The intern must make his/her own coverage of living expenses and travel costs. No daily stipend will be given to Interns during Internship. UNFPA will also not accept responsibility for costs or fatality arising from illness or accidents occurred during the internship.
Employment Prospects: The UNFPA Internship Programme is not connected with employment and there is no expectancy of such. Interns cannot apply for posts advertised internal UNFPA staff during the period of Internship.

Obligations and Attendance: At all times the Intern must conduct himself/herself in a manner compatible with the responsibilities of a holder of UNFPA Internship. Attendance is compulsory for all Interns during their Internship. The Intern shall provide early notice in case of illness or other unavoidable circumstances, which might prevent him/her from fulfilling his/her obligations.
Confidentiality and Publication of Information: The Intern must respect the confidentiality of information that she/he collects or is exposed to at UNFPA. Without the explicit written authorization of the UNFPA Representative no reports or papers may be published based on the information obtained during the programme.
